Easy Crockpot Dinner Recipe

  • Total Time: 7 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 1x

Ingredients

Main Ingredients:

  • 1 pound (454 grams) boneless chicken breast or thighs
  • 2 cups (300 grams) diced potatoes
  • 1 cup (150 grams) baby carrots
  • 1 whole onion, chopped

Aromatics and Seasonings:

  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on thyme

Liquid and Sauce Ingredients:

  • 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  • 1/2 cup (120 milliliters) chicken broth

Instructions

  1. Place chicken pieces evenly across the bottom of the slow cooker, creating a uniform base layer.
  2. Arrange chopped potatoes, sliced carrots, diced onions, and minced garlic over the chicken, ensuring even distribution.
  3. Whisk together cream soup, chicken broth, and selected herbs and spices in a separate mixing container until thoroughly combined.
  4. Gently cascade the seasoned liquid mixture across the vegetable and chicken layers, ensuring complete coverage.
  5. Secure the crockpot lid and set to low temperature for 6-7 hours or high temperature for 3-4 hours, allowing ingredients to meld and chicken to become tender.
  6. Once cooking time concludes, verify chicken has reached internal temperature of 165°F using a meat thermometer.
  7. Carefully remove lid and let meal rest for 5-10 minutes before serving to allow flavors to settle and sauce to slightly thicken.

Notes

  • Swap chicken breasts with thighs for juicier, more flavorful meat that stays tender during slow cooking.
  • Use low-sodium broth and soup to control salt intake, perfect for heart-healthy diets.
  • Enhance nutrition by adding colorful vegetables like bell peppers or sweet potatoes for extra vitamins and variety.
  • For gluten-free option, select cream of chicken soup with no wheat-based thickeners and verify all ingredient labels carefully.
